Description
Crazy Cake is a soft, moist chocolate cake made with simple pantry staples and no eggs, milk, or butter. It comes together quickly in one bowl, bakes into a tender crumb, and delivers rich chocolate flavor with very little effort.
Ingredients
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up granulated sugar
1/4 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
1 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 teaspoon white vinegar
1/3 cup vegetable oil
1 cup water
1/2 cup chocolate chips, optional
powdered sugar or chocolate frosting, optional for serving
Instructions
1. Preheat the oven to 350°F and lightly grease an 8-inch square baking dish.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t.
3. Add the vanilla extract, white vinegar, vegetable oil, and water. Stir just until the batter is smooth.
4. Fold in the chocolate chips if using.
5.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and smooth the top.
6. Bake for 30 to 35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
7. Let the cake cool in the pan for at least 20 minutes before slicing and serving.
8. Dust with powdered sugar or spread with chocolate frosting if desired.
Notes
Use natural unsweetened cocoa powder for the classic flavor and texture.
Do not overmix the batter or the cake can turn less tender.
Let the cake cool before frosting so the topping stays smooth and neat.
